Picking the Perfect Pellet Grill Fuel for Your Palate
Ultimately, your pellet grill's flavor is significantly shaped by the sort of wood you choose. Many kinds of pellets, such as apple, maple, and pecan, impart distinct flavorful notes to your food. Evaluate what kind of food you prefer – hickory often provides a intense smoldering taste, while pecan presents a fruitier and more delicate flavor. Testing with various wood options is the finest way to find your personal profile.

Everything You Need to Know About BBQ Wood Pellets
BBQ cooking is simply elevated with the application of wood pellets . These pressed bits of wood offer a distinct scent that charcoal or gas cannot replicate. There’s a large range of wood types – including hickory for a smoky flavor, apple for a mild profile, and mesquite for an robust character. When picking your pellets, look for premium wood derived from dense woods to provide a good burn . Finally, protect your pellets in a shaded location to prevent moisture damage.
